It's a good album that has a lot of "grower" potential.
Some tracks like Kintsugi, Grandfather or Margaret feel a bit stale although they still are not bad and the vocal delivery/ melodies are really good.
Big fan of the "Side A" part of the record with the more lush, ethereal vibe. I feel like the album isn't incoherent, but it's a shame that aspect gets entirely lost on the second half.
Both interludes are way too long.
The trap influences are nice to have although I feel all of them have been executed in a slightly halfassed way. The artistique value of layering messy babbling and of key harmonies is not really rocking it and I would prefer the tracks to have a bit more focus - e.g. Taco Truck could have been beautiful as a full song.
